Kodo millet, scientifically known as Paspalum scrobiculatum, is an ancient grain with a rich history in Asia, particularly India. Celebrated for its exceptional nutritional profile, Kodo millet is a powerhouse of dietary fiber, essential minerals, and antioxidants. This gluten-free grain, also known as 'varagu' in Tamil and 'kodon' in Hindi, is incredibly versatile and can be used in various culinary applications—from salads to porridge and even as a rice substitute. With its multitude of health benefits including promoting digestive health, stabilizing blood sugar levels, enhancing heart health, and supporting bone integrity, Kodo millet is increasingly being embraced as a staple food option for health-conscious consumers and those seeking sustainable food sources. Additionally, its low glycemic index makes it a favorable choice for individuals managing diabetes or looking to maintain healthy weight levels. Kodo millet, also known as Paspalum scrobiculatum, is a highly nutritious and versatile grain that has been cultivated in India and other parts of Asia for centuries. Often referred to as "varagu" in Tamil or "kodon" in Hindi, kodo millet is one of the lesser-known millets but is gaining recognition for its health benefits and sustainability.

1. Digestive Health: The fiber in kodo millet promotes healthy digestion and prevents constipation.

2. Blood Sugar Regulation: Its low glycemic index helps in stabilizing blood sugar levels.

3. Heart Health: The presence of antioxidants and fiber contributes to cardiovascular health by reducing cholesterol levels.

4. Bone Health: It contains minerals like calcium and phosphorus that are beneficial for maintaining strong bones.
